The rapid evolution of technology demands that our charging solutions keep pace with the growing need for efficiency. Compact chargers are emerging as game-changers in the industry, combining portability with high performance. Traditional chargers can be bulky and inefficient, often leaving users frustrated during travel or daily commutes. However, the new generation of compact chargers utilizes advanced technology such as GaN (gallium nitride) semiconductors, which allow for smaller sizes without compromising power output. This means that consumers can enjoy fast charging capabilities without the added bulk of conventional chargers.
Moreover, the future of charging looks promising as manufacturers continue to innovate and redesign charging technology. Compact chargers are not only more convenient but also designed with multiple ports to accommodate a variety of devices simultaneously. This versatility ensures that users can charge their smartphones, tablets, and laptops with a single efficient unit. As more consumers prioritize space-saving solutions and high-performance charging, it is clear that the demand for compact chargers will only increase, paving the way for a more streamlined and efficient charging experience.

The debate surrounding compact chargers often stems from concerns over their power efficiency and safety. Many users worry that because these chargers are smaller, they might not provide adequate power or could potentially damage devices. However, it's essential to understand that modern compact chargers are designed with advanced technology to optimize their performance. For instance, most reputable brands incorporate safety features like overcurrent protection and temperature control, ensuring that your device receives the right amount of power without overheating.
In fact, the size of a charger doesn't directly correlate with its charging efficiency. Compact chargers utilize smart charging protocols that allow them to adjust the power output based on the device's needs, which can actually make them more efficient than larger, bulkier models. A common myth is that using a compact charger can lead to slower charging times; however, when used with compatible devices, they can often charge just as quickly, if not faster. By debunking these myths, it's clear that compact chargers can be both safe and efficient, making them a popular choice among consumers looking for portability without sacrificing performance.
